About This Item

Ram Skull Press, Ferntree Gully, Melbourne. March 1954. This edition printed on cream wove goatskin parchment, bound in slink, or calf skin wrap, limited to 150 copies, of which this is no, 8. Signed by Anderson and Edwards. 8vo. With linocut illustrations by R. Edwards. A good paperback copy. The calf skin wrapper is rubbed at extremities and with one small closed tear to head of spine. Some toning to endpapers, otherwise pages very clean.
